What to avoid
- Name spelling. One letter different from the passport and the itinerary no longer matches your identity documents. Upload the passport page to avoid it.
- Mismatched dates. Flight, hotel and insurance dates must agree with the application form. Fix the dates first, then order.
- Calling it a paid ticket. It is a reservation. Say so if asked — that is precisely what the checklist requests.
- Forgetting the return leg. For a Bahrain visa, a one-way itinerary invites questions about intent to return. Use a round trip unless you have onward plans to show.
